Output 660507fe273da152857b99033ee14d7d6b96d8faa2fd961cd0af5ce59a77a6a7:0

value
774530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f0633e4a46d22b61bf9724ddc8cfb455075e91 OP_EQUAL
address
3MvXENCeRGvRyYUMe9X18dHq3hEGfMqzhn
transaction
660507fe273da152857b99033ee14d7d6b96d8faa2fd961cd0af5ce59a77a6a7
spent
true